Executive Summary: Innovative MedTech Inc (IMTH) reported QQ1 2025 results with a revenue footprint of $428,384 (USD thousands as reported) and a gross profit of $189,124, yielding a gross margin of 44.15%. Despite a modest operating cash flow of $30,869 and free cash flow of $19,314, the quarter delivered a substantial net loss of $883,531 and an EBITDA of $(819,488). The company also bears a pronounced balance-sheet strain: total assets of $1,278,836 vs. total liabilities of $6,304,538, resulting in stockholders’ equity of $(5,025,702). The current ratio and quick ratio sit at 0.0841, signaling a severe liquidity constraint. Net debt stands at $(2,076,184), underscoring funding needs. The quarterly results continue to reflect a high fixed-cost structure, negative profitability and an elevated debt burden that jeopardize near-term financial stability.
